Since the decks are the most important part in a skateboard, you may need to learn how to preserve the decks in the proper way so that you don’t have to replace them so often.

The frequency for maintenance of the deck is around 2 to 3 months. However, if you use the board regularly, you should decrease the number above to the suitable level.
While cleaning the board, you should only use 90 degree alcohol to make sure that they will all evaporate afterward. Also, you should dry the deck carefully after use if the ride meets water.
Hence, the best advice for you is to keep the deck off water since most of the decks on the market now are made of wood which is easy to get wet.
In handling with a wet skateboard deck, a dry rag is highly recommended in order to rip off the water from the surface. Once you have done that, hang the board or put them somewhere dry and clean and remember not to dry it directly under the sun.
